Available in 1kg pouches or 3kg tubs. The 3kg comes in a green tub with a handle with space available for adding liquids, knocking up a mix or space for PVA bags and mesh. WHAT’S IN THE OG FISH pELLET The OG Fish Pellet is a premium high-oil pellet which features a high level of animal protein and a whole host of other attractants to keep carp grubbing around. Flavour-wise, it’s made using the same potent flavouring as the rest of our OG Fish range, which is a fishy squid and octopus flavour. WHAT CAN YOU EXPECT FROM THE OG Fish PELLETS? multiple breakdown times Within each pack of OG FishPellet you’ll find sizes ranging from 4mm to 8mm. Not only does this mean you don’t need to buy multiple packs and mix them yourself, but it gives you multiple breakdown times of the pellets, increasing attraction in your swim over a longer period of time. HIGH-OIl Contents The OG Fish is the high-oil pellet in our range. It can be used all year round but it really comes in to it’s own during the warmer months. Customers often switch over to the OG Fruit & Nut Pellets for the winter months when a low-oil carp bait range is required. A STRONG, FISHY FLAVOUR As soon as you open a bag you’re greeted by a classic big fish flavour of squid and octopus! These are some of the most potent pellets on the market, not like many other brands who simply purchase and rebrand bulk pellets. OG Fish Pellets are flavoured in house and and you’ll notice the difference straight away. HIGH NUTRITIONAL VALUE With a strong emphasis on nutritional quality, our baits prioritise high nutritional value across our entire product line. These pellets are not idle in a warehouse; they’re freshly mixed and flavoured weekly at Parker Baits HQ, delivering the freshest and most potent option for your pellet fishing. After years of sourcing, we’ve carefully selected the best pellets for this blend to ensure nutritional excellence akin to our OG Fish Boilies. HOW TO USE THE OG FISH PELLET ADD IT TO YOUR SPOD MIX OG Fish Pellets make a great spod mix base, providing ample attraction as they break down and get fish really grubbing around on the lakebed Use in PVA Bags Use the OG Fish Pellets in PVA Bags, perfectly complimenting the rest of our OG Fish Range.
